Jean Enersen has been gorging on this fall colors up and down the Wood River Valley, as have so many this year.


Her goal: To capture them before the golden leaves of autumn give way to the snow of a Sun Valley ski season which, believe it or not, is now less than 50 days away.


 
Loading
This scene with Baldy in the background is Jean Enersen’s favorite.
 

Enersen says her favorite leaf peeping site is one out on the Lake Creek trails that boasts Griffin Butte and Baldy in the background.


“My picture features thick puffs of fog in between, suggesting snow can’t be too far away,”  she added.


No matter where you find your favorite leaf peeping spot, catch it now before it fades away.
